Antonio Reeves' 37-Point Performance Among All-Time Kentucky Greats

Related Topics: Kentucky, Oscar Tshiebwe, Malik Monk

Antonio Reeves enter rarified air with an unexpected performance of the ages at Arkansas. Playing without starting point guard Cason Wallace, John Calipari needed a big game from the Illinois State transfer. He delivered an historic performance.

Reeves made 12 of 17 shots, only 2 of 4 from three-point land, and knocked down all 11 free throw attempts to score a career-high 37 points. It’s one of the best scoring performances of the John Calipari era and just outside of the Top 25 in Kentucky basketball history.

Earlier this season Oscar Tshiebwe tallied 37 points and 24 rebounds in a victory over Georgia.
